Titan Evo is not cheap. Prices have been steadily rising since its launch. Secretlab has created the Titan Evo Lite to combat this. This chair is priced at the same as the Titan Evo. It has the same basic design, but is missing some of the luxury features such as the adjustable lumbar and magnetic armrests and neck pillow. It's still the same high-quality chair with the same robust and reliable comfort that the company has become known for.
